Join us for the fireside chat with Angie Stead. 

Angie journey started from working as a personal assistant and grown into owning four childcare centres.  

She has purchased her first Early Childhood centre in Palmerston North in 2011 and is now the owner/director of four childcare centres located in the Wellington and Manawatu region, whilst providing training and consultancy services to other centres. She also owns a Home Based Childcare business that operates throughout New Zealand. The philosophy of Angie’s centres focussing on providing a loving and nurturing environment with a focus on creativity, imagination and emotional intelligence, whilst promoting an environment where children learn respect for themselves, each other and the environment. Angie has partnered with Rustica Lamb and Roger Hamilton in creating Genius School, a Global Education Movement that promotes individualised education for a curriculum that supports children in understanding their Genius.
